    High-Order Harmonics from Laser Irradiated Electron Density Singularity Formed at the Bow Wave in the Laser Plasma

  • Original language description

    The electron density singularity formed at the joining area of relativistic wake wave and bow waves has been proposed as a novel relativistic electron mirror regime to reflect the counter-propagating electromagnetic pulse [1]. Coherent hard electromagnetic radiation is generated by the reflection, compression and frequency upshift from the electron density singularity. In this paper, detailed description of this regime is provided, and new features are shown. The electromagnetic fields reflected by the electron density singularity are investigated via multi-dimensional particle-in-cell simulations.
